How to determine fault in a car accident

The first step in a car crash claim is to determine who is responsible. While this may be difficult but there are certain actions you can take to help establish the responsibility. If the passenger side of the vehicle suffered significant damage it could indicate that the driver wasn't paying attention.

The next step is to call your insurance company. Make sure to share as much information as you can with them, including the date, time, and location of the accident. For a police report you must also contact them. The police are not able to determine the person responsible for an accident. Ask for a copy the police report along with the file number. This is the most important evidence that the insurance company will use in determining the cause of the accident.

The rules for determining fault are different in each province. For example, in Ontario the fault is determined by the percentage of the cause of the accident. If you're 50% or more at fault, you can not recover the cost of repairing or replacing your vehicle or paying medical expenses. If the other driver is equally at fault then you may be eligible to receive a lesser amount of compensation.

The insurance company will look at what happened and how the accident occurred. The factors that are crucial for determining fault include the weather and location physical evidence, as well as the details of the police report.

Insuring your car after a car accident

You may be wondering whether you'll need to pay more for insurance on your car if you're involved in a car crash. You are at greater risk of being sued when you're involved in a car crash. However, it is important to understand that there are certain rules and options that you can make to lessen the risk.

First first, you have to stay at the scene of the accident until the police arrive.
